Why is the Mercedes Parking Assist System Not Working?

Mercedes Parking Assist System may stop working due to the following reasons: use of a temporary spare tire; damaged sensors or bumper; sensors being blocked by components installed on the vehicle, such as bumper covers; the vehicle being used to transport loads exceeding its capacity. More details are as follows: 1. Parking Assist System: This system includes ultrasonic sensors embedded in the front and rear bumpers, with each sensor having a diameter of approximately 15mm. The ultrasonic signals emitted by the sensors reflect when they encounter obstacles. Upon receiving the reflected signals, the sensors promptly feed them back to the system for distance calculation. The system then alerts the driver about the distance to obstacles outside the visible range through sound or video. 2. Verifying the Fault After Receiving the Vehicle: When shifting the transmission into R (Reverse) gear, it was observed that the red indicator light on the Parking Assist System (PTS) button illuminated, and neither the front nor rear parking warning indicators responded, indicating that the parking assist system was in a disabled state.

What Causes the Car Starter Motor to Not Respond?

Here are the specific reasons why a car starter motor may not respond: 1. Severe wear of starter carbon brushes: The symptom during startup is weak cranking, where the crankshaft rotation is visibly slow through the belt and pulley. When the wear is extremely severe, the starter cannot rotate the crankshaft at all, producing only an electric current sound. 2. Fault in the starter control mechanism: Apart from the starter motor, the starter assembly includes an electromagnetic control mechanism. When this mechanism fails, the pinion gear cannot engage with the flywheel gear, preventing engine startup. The symptom is turning the ignition key and hearing only the high-speed rotation sound of the starter without the sound of the engine crankshaft flywheel operating. 3. Damage to the starter clutch: Typically, the starter operates at around 120r/min, while the engine idles at approximately 900r/min after starting. The clutch prevents the engine from driving the starter if the driver fails to release the key promptly after startup, keeping the pinion and flywheel gears engaged, which could lead to starter burnout.

Does driving with the VVT valve disconnected consume more fuel?

Driving with the VVT valve disconnected consumes more fuel. Definition of the VVT valve: It refers to the Variable Valve Timing system, a technology used in automotive piston engines. The Variable Valve Timing system (OCV/VCT) consists of an electromagnetic valve (OCV) and a Variable Camshaft Timing (VCT) adjuster. By adjusting the camshaft phase of the engine, the intake volume can change with the engine speed, achieving optimal combustion efficiency and improving fuel economy. Working principle of the VVT valve: The crankshaft drives the camshaft through a timing belt, gears, or chain. The profile and position of the cam lobes on the camshaft are typically optimized for specific engine speeds, which usually reduces torque at low speeds and power at high speeds.
